Upgrading vCenter 4.1 to 5.0 and to Server 2008 R2

I was wondering the best method to upgrade a current vCenter 4.1 running  on server 2003 to 5.0 while at the same time upgrading server 2008  R2.   I'm using a remote SQL 2008 R2 instance.  Would it be better to go  with a new server name and IP or keep the existing server name and IP?   Trying to figure out the pros and cons of both!  Or would it be better  to upgrade the existing to 5.0 and then rebuild/move to 2008? Yes. I would migrate to a new 2008 server and either point to existing DB or a new instance and then migrate hosts and guests.
